Matky a kamionisti / Mothers and Truckers

Olívia is the mother of two children and an English teacher whose marriage has collapsed; Lara’s marriage is merely formal; Veronika, a student, falls victim to a French dating agency and has virtual flirtations with lorry drivers; Svetlana discovers the madness of her mathematical genius of a father and Ivana, an invalid, is controlled by her domineering mother. Ivana Dobrakovová is one of the most powerful voices in contemporary Slovak prose, a claim endorsed by the awards she has won and the increasing number of translations of her work into foreign languages. These overlapping stories of five women surprise with their openness and physicality.
